Local Cuisine and Culture
Gurdaspur and Dera Baba Nanak are a sensory delight. The local gastronomy, like the dals and makhanis served with buttery naan as well as sarson da saag paired with jaggery laced makki di roti, paints a picture of rich Punjab farmland. It certainly meets its reputation along with the street food where chaat and golgappas that are overstuffed with endless spices will keep you coming back for more.

Best Times to Visit and How to Get There
From my experience, around October to March is the best time to visit Gurdaspur. During these periods, both Gurdaspur and Dera Baba Nanak's weather is blissful. Spiritual sites become even better due to a cool breeze adding on to the joy of exploration.
Reaching here from Chandigarh is uncomplicated. The self drive car facilities in Chandigarh provides an easy way to travel for your trip. You can take leisure drives and enjoy picturesque routes at your gut.
Chandigarh to Gurdaspur is about two hundred and fifty kilometers apart, which takes roughly five hours by road. This route includes good highways that are well sign posted, so you will not get lost easily.
